Bequests
By including the Northern Jaguar Project (NJP) as a beneficiary in your estate plan, you help provide for the conservation of jaguars for generations to come.
Why Precise Language Matters
To ensure your final wishes are honored, it is essential that donors use precise documentation. Ambiguous or incomplete language can force a bequest into probate, where legal fees are paid directly out of your estate—reducing the impact of your gift. Furthermore, vague language can force charities to abandon a gift entirely rather than face expensive legal proceedings to claim it.
For NJP, please specify whether your gift is directed to our U.S. entity or our Mexican organization. As a general rule, directing the gift to the entity in your country of residence will minimize taxes drawn from your estate.

Stewardship and Long-term Management Fund
As caretakers of the Northern Jaguar Reserve, we are committed to seeing this landscape become a model sanctuary, with proper surveillance and financial stability. NJP’s Stewardship and Long-term Management Fund was established to:
Sustain ongoing guardianship and maintenance
Patrol reserve lands to keep out poachers
Ensure adequate infrastructure
Monitor the ecological health of the reserve
We have teamed up with an award-winning investment firm, known for its careful planning and strategic thinking, that works with non-profit organizations and philanthropic individuals. With more than a quarter of our $2 million goal in hand, our Stewardship and Long-term Management Fund will provide a permanent source of income and create a bedrock for the reserve.
